About our support worker vacancies 

A day will never look the same and some of the things you can expect to do/be responsible for are:

  • To develop and maintain positive and supportive working relationships with a range of residents with complex health and support needs, including substance misuse and a history of offending behaviour  
  • To support residents to maintain their independence, identify strengths, and support service users to achieve their goals and aspirations, particularly in-regards to positive move from the service  
  • To use organisational safety, strengths and aspiration-based assessment tools with the service user to gain a clear understanding of their individual situation  
  • To contribute to key-working sessions with key clients to enable them to develop and sustain independence, maintain their accommodation and plan for future move on options particularly into the private sector  
  • To assist in motivating service users to participate in and take ownership of all aspects of their daily lives especially in the management of their rent and personal income accounts  
  • To encourage and empower service users to take account of their substance misuse and offending behavior, and to address these issues through targeted and bespoke support plans 
  • To support service users to maximise their financ ial security and independence through access to employment, training and volunteering opportunities and into paid employment   
  • To enable the service users to access appropriate physical and mental health and other appropriate treatment services within the local community
  • To liaise effectively with other agencies involved in the care and support of service users and to engage in multi-agency case conferences and support planning where required and appropriate  
  • To encourage engagement in activities which supports their physical and mental wellbeing
